Water-Efficient Fixtures
Among the most basic and least costly areas to begin the process of transforming the typical home into a model of sustainability, one should install water-efficient devices in the form of low-flow toilets, faucets, and showerheads. The modern plumbing fixtures are designed in a manner that they reduce the amount of water used without decreasing or even impairing the performance of the traditional plumbing fixtures. The performance and water efficiency of the fixtures are the industry standard of the WaterSense program, and only the products that can pass the stringent test of quality and performance are certified by the EPA. Using the example, a toilet with a WaterSense label will use at least 20 percent less water to flush than the standard one and can help a typical household to save up to 16,000 gallons of water each year. These are cost-effective retrofits that could require a minimal initial capital investment and have a short payback period since they assist in a significant reduction in monthly water bills, as well as contribute to the overall reduction of the environmental footprint of the household. In addition to toilets, the WaterSense products also include showerheads that are of high pressure and have lower flow, and faucets that deliver water efficiently. Energy-Efficient Water Heating
One of the most energy-intensive activities in homes is usually water heating. The conventional type of tank-style water heaters constantly heat and store huge amounts of water, which causes wastage of energy even when the hot water is not in use. There is also an increasing trend of more families replacing the old heaters with the modern ones in an attempt to overcome this inefficiency. These types of water heaters include tankless, among others, and the simple rule about them is that they only heat the water when it is needed, which reduces the amount of energy consumed, and there is no instance of cold water shortage in the houses during peak seasons. Solar water heating minimizes the carbon footprint of a home, too, since it utilizes the power of the sun and no fossil fuel is needed, and it helps to reduce the monthly utility bills. Moreover, heat pump water heaters employ high-tech technology to retrieve the heat in the surrounding air and transfer it to the water to run with up to 60 percent higher efficiency than typical electric types. This diversity of solutions allows homeowners to choose a solution that is more suitable for their habits of use and climate, and all of them can guarantee significant savings in the long run and a positive impact on the environment. Greywater Recycling Systems
Due to the increased concern about water shortage, especially in places where drought frequency is so high, greywater recycling systems have become a more welcome idea in the sustainable design of houses. These new systems are employed to divert lightly utilized water, such as that available in bathroom sinks, showers, and laundry, as well as divert the water to other productive applications that do not require the use of drinkable-quality water, such as landscape irrigation and toilet flushing. The systems may also be applied to a home to cut the amount of fresh water consumed in a house by half or even more by redirecting the greywater around the main sewage line, which will greatly decrease the load on the local water system and on the local wastewater treatment facilities. The implementation of the greywater system assumes that local legislatures are aware of the reuse of water, the possibility of filtration, and the need to maintain it properly to prevent the smell or blockage. However, with homeowners willing to collaborate with professional specialists, long-term benefits for the environment and economic gain are high. Recycling of greywater does not simply save the utilization of fresh water; it is also a source of resilience during droughts or watering measures.
Sustainable Plumbing Materials

The materials that are to be used in plumbing do not only have short-term effects on the immediate functionality of the water system of a house, but may also affect the sustainability of the house in the long term. Modern materials such as PEX (cross-linked polyethylene) are gaining popularity because of their excellent durability, ability to resist corrosive substances, and ease of installation, which leads to the reduced number of joints and, therefore, the number of possible leak points. The production of PEX does not tend to consume much energy, and it does not generate much waste compared to the old materials, such as PVC or copper. In cases where metal piping will be required, the choice of copper that is made of recycled materials or other metals will result in further reduction of the environmental impact that will be incurred in the extraction and processing of raw materials. Also, local materials may further reduce the carbon footprint due to transportation. When homeowners think about these options, they tend to find out that the sustainable plumbing materials have a longer lifetime, require less maintenance, and can provide more value and dependability to their plumbing systems, and help them to make a more responsible and future-proofed home.
Smart Plumbing Technologies
Water management is becoming easy and efficient with the smart home revolution. The leak sensors of the smart plumbing technology can monitor water consumption in the house and send a notification to the homeowner instantly through their smartphone in case there is a leak or a burst pipe. Most systems are even able to automatically shut the water supply at the source to avoid possible flooding and damage, which may be expensive. These devices offer short-term security as well as long-term security, particularly to homeowners who commute or own a second home. Smart irrigation controllers eliminate the guesswork of watering lawns and watering plants as well because they can be adjusted to the local weather or even connected with soil moisture sensors to give the landscape only the required water and eliminate wastage and overwatering. Rainwater Harvesting Systems
Rainwater harvesting is an ancient practice that is now gaining popularity in contemporary times, whereby households are in a position to use the rainwater that is collected in non-portable activities such as irrigation, exterior cleaning, or toilet flushing. The usual elements of a rainwater harvesting system are gutters that channel the rain on the roof to storage tanks or barrels that may have simple mechanisms to filter off any type of debris. The reserve available during the dry spells of rainfall is extremely significant, as it lessens the strain on the municipalities and provides a cushion against watering curfews or water shortages. Most local governments have also introduced financial incentives or rebates to homeowners who install rainwater harvesting systems, which is a good alternative to the cost of installation, and can have the effect of shortening the investment payback period and making more families adopt this sustainable practice. Permeable Paving Systems
Due to urban development, surface runoffs and flooding are likely to occur because conventional surfaces such as concrete or asphalt do not allow water to infiltrate the ground. Permeable paving materials such as permeable concrete, open-joint paving, or gravel-filled grids allow rain to enter the soil naturally. When this kind of material is used as a driveway, walkway, or patio, the homeowners are not only putting a strain on the municipal stormwater systems but are also contributing to the recharge of the groundwater, as well as helping to reabsorb the destructive runoff contaminants. The systems control storm water at the source of origin, and hence the erosion of soil and pollution of water are minimized, and the neighborhood becomes healthier and greener. The permeable pavements can also help in preventing costly damage in areas where there is a high prevalence of heavy rains or flash floods, as well as in supporting the natural ecosystem at large.
Water-Saving Appliances
The current energy-efficient and water-saving appliances offer a lot of advantages in both saving resources and in the comfort of the house. The modern dishwashers and washing machines labeled by ENERGY STAR are known to possess a high level of technology with sensors that will optimize the amount of water used depending on the size and soils of every load. This does not merely imply clean dishes and laundry but also limits unnecessary consumption that saves water and energy per cycle. These hyper-efficient appliances, in most cases, use half or even less water than the previous ones used, and this will be a significant saving in the long-term.
